Pricing Analyst (Finance)
SUMMARY
Performs pricing analysis of all new parts to be entered into the Oracle parts database system. Actively administers existing parts through market-based pricing strategies to stay competitive in an ever-changing industry. Reviews market-based competitive data, aftermarket and original equipment manufacturer (OEM) pricing, and warranty usage information and communicates with Subaru Corporation (SBR) and Subaru of Indiana (SIA) in course of work.
